Helen Hwang, MD, PhD

Dr. Helen Hwang is an Instructor in the Department of Neurology. She obtained her MD/PhD degree from the University of Illinois, Urbana-Champaign, and completed her neurology and fellowship training at Washington University. Dr. Hwang sees patients in the Movement Disorder Clinic at Washington University and conducts research on Lewy Body Dementia in the laboratory of Dr. Paul Kotzbauer. Her research focuses on CSF and tissue biomarkers of Parkinson's disease. She is also interested in potential small-molecule therapeutics for Parkinson’s disease and Lewy Body Dementia.
